Ushbu thesisda Isitish tizimlarining umumiy ko'rinishi va ularning turar-joy, tijorat va sanoat ilovalaridagi rolini taxlil qilish ulardagi avtomatik boshqaruv tizimlarining barqarorlik va energiya samaradorligiga ta’sirini o‘rganish, shuningdek, ushbu texnologiyalarning kelajakdagi rivojlanish istiqbollarini belgilab berishdan iborat.
